Lily breathed in deeply once she made it inside, feeling the warmth of the sun thawing away the chill that had accumulated in her body.
She walked to the middle of the clearing where a circular engraving in the colors of green and white were. It looked like a formation of some sort. The white green lines were flowing with light of a higher grade than herself, signifying that it was made by a god.
She pushed out a drop of her unique blood, allowing it to fall into the pattern on the ground. The moment the blood drop made contact, a pillar of light was activated, originating from the pattern. It rose into the sky, surpassing the atmosphere and finally making its way deep into space, curving towards an unknown direction.
When the pillar had been unleashed, a minor matter had occurred at the Gods Alliance branch.(The word 'God's' is being changed to 'Gods'. It was an error)
The building vibrated and the pentagon had lit up in various colors.
(God level spatial ripples detected.) An automated voice had been heard. But the demigods in the five colored areas didn't pay any attention as they knew what had causes it.
A few seconds passed after the activation of the light beam before a figure materialised within the bounds of the array on the ground. But the light bean didn't recede, on the contrary, it strengthened.
The figure in the array was the same height as Lily. Only his gender was different and he had a warm smile on his face. The smile alone caused the vegetation in this place to swish as if happy with him.
He had fair skin, a well proportioned manly face, beardless chin and white eye lashes and brows. His eyes were heterochromatic, with the right one having a white pupil and the left with a green one. His hair was also of two colors, separating in the middle of his forehead. The right side the same color as the right pupil, and the left strands the same color as the left.

He was wearing a white shirt with green pants at the bottom. It wasn't buttoned at the neck giving a leisurely feeling to him. A white cape, pinned to the front shoulder blades spread behind his back, glowing, as if woven from pure white light.
In his right hand, a long beam of pure white was held, pointing into the sky. On his left side, a miniature emerald green tree was floating there, giving off a rich life force.
"How very rare it is for you to make contact with me on your own Lily." Warm words left his mouth the moment he spoke.
"Dad, is this a projection, not your real body?" She asked.
"Yes. Unfortunately, I am busy here at the Andromeda front. If I was there, I would have given you a hug." A frown appeared on his face. He spoke so warmly that Lily blushed.
Her father was always like that, giving her too much of his love after his wife, her mother died.
"I have divorced Larry." She said after a pause.
"...I knew you weren't going to last. Lily, I am very sorry for making you marry someone you didn't like." He apologised.
"I was also at fault. Still naive and young, jumping into the marriage just because he had brighter prospects." She sighed.
"Father, I have a request. Could you...find me three wood elemental strings?" She asked. She get embarrassed at the request.
"Did...did I hear wrong? Isn't that the elemental string you need to become a goddess? Hahahahaha...have you finally decided to listen to my advice and diligently cultivate?" The man talked a lot in his joy.
"No! I just thought things through." She dissuaded.
"No, you must have finally listened to my advice." He countered.

"Father! Do you always have to praise yourself? I-THOUGHT-THROUGH-THIS-ALL-ON-MY-OWN." She spoke word for word, emphasizing them.
"Okay! okay!" He raised his hands in defeat, a bitter smile on his lips. He had left the white staff to float in space just like the miniature tree.
"I will get them for you. Is...that boy still around?" He asked hesitantly, paying attention to his daughter's expression.
"He's here, now, on this very planet. He has finally managed to hunt down ten demigods, getting the lifetime pass to Pantheon city." She answered, causing a minor shock to ripple through the eyes of the projection.
"He's...an admirable man." He commented.
"Yeah! The man I chose!" Her eyes lit up with glee.
"So, he's heading to Pantheon, huh. That city isn't simple. There are many unpleasant things happening there." The man continued.
"Do you want me to play matchmaker?" He asked, switching back to lightheartedness.
"No! No no no no! Don't ever do that! Actually you shouldn't have even let that leave your lips!" She vehemently denied.
"Okay. But whatever you choose to do, do know that I back you 100%. The strings are going to appear when my image fades." He said.
"Dad, I love you." She said quietly, causing a smile to appear on the face of the projection before it vanished. The light beam was also extinguished. In the center of the array, just like her father had said, three emerald green strings a meter long appeared.
'I am going to become a goddess. After that I am going to find you!' A determined light appeared within her eyes.
She picked up the strings then sat down cross legged on the spot and drew one into her body. The merging was about to start.
-----
Three days later, on the edges, outside the solar system, space rippled before a hole was torn open.
Purple light lit up from the depths of the hole before something appeared. It was massive, its size rivalling that of Earth itself.
Damien, who had long appeared in this area beheld the monstrosity that had appeared from the warp tunnel. He appeared calm but his eyes betrayed him. They were flickering with wonder and amazement. He had seen one of this vessels plenty of times in his long life, but every time, he was still amazed by it.
'I hope she doesn't appear. I hope she doesn't appear. I hope...' Like a mantra, that sentence reverberated in his mind after the amazement. He spread his senses and even occasionally looked behind himself, towards the solar system, as if searching for something.
